Ceisteanna Eile - Other Questions: Low Pay (15 Sep 2021)

Catherine Connolly: 51. To ask the Minister for Enterprise, Trade and Employment further to Parliamentary Question No. 41 of 16 June 2021, the status of the examination by the Low Pay Commission of a universal basic income; if he has received the final report to date; if not, when he expects to receive same;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[43792/21]
